Medrio

At Medrio, we're fueled by an ambitious vision: to improve 100 million lives by enabling secure, reliable, and efficient clinical trials. Since 2005, we have cultivated a thriving network of individuals who share a common goal of making a positive impact - including our dedicated team of Medrians, valued customers, and trusted partners. Our company provides eClinical software including CDMS/EDC, eCOA/ePRO, eConsent and RTSM. Medrio’s technologies enable the capture of quality clinical trial data and optimize workflows for regulatory readiness. With two decades of experience, we guide innovators in the pharmaceutical/biotech, medtech/medical device or diagnostics, animal health industries and more. Along with proven, scalable solutions, we deliver unrivaled customer support and expert clinical project management and services. Our solutions are flexible and configurable to meet the needs of any clinical trial - from traditional to fully decentralized. Our solutions are easy to learn, easy to use, scalable and connected through one unified platform, providing unmatched efficiency, reliability, clarity and sophistication. Job description

Job Summary

Medrio is hiring a Customer Enablement Specialist to help customers successfully adopt Medrio software and build the skills to use it confidently and independently. This role sits at the intersection of content creation and hands-on customer training: you will build the user guides, knowledge articles, and curricula that power self-service learning, and you will also lead live training sessions and answer real-time questions so customers can configure Medrio to fit their specific protocols. The ideal candidate is equal parts technical, organized, and an engaging communicator who can make complex software concepts easy to understand.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Content Creation

    • Support Medrio’s Technical Writers in writing and maintaining product user guides, knowledge base articles, and best practice guides for Medrio's software.
    • Draft clear, customer-facing software release notes that explain new features and changes.
    • Partner with the Customer Enablement team to design and build curricula and structured content for instructor-led and self-paced training paths.
    • Keep all documentation and training content current as products evolve, working closely with Product and Support teams.

    Training Delivery

    • Deliver live, human-led training sessions to customers, including onboarding, ongoing education, and advanced feature training.
    • Facilitate webinars and workshops that build customer proficiency and confidence with Medrio products.
    • Adapt training delivery and pacing to different audiences, from new users to experienced administrators, while also supporting specific customer needs according to their protocol and/or process as practical.
    • Respond directly to customer how-to questions and troubleshoot configuration issues within a training setting.

Customers or Clients:

  • Customer and Employee Facing

Necessary Skills and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ent professional experience.
  • 2–4 years of experience in customer education, training, technical writing, or customer success, ideally within a SaaS or software organization.
  • Demonstrated technical aptitude and ability to learn, configure, and troubleshoot software.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to translate technical concepts for non-technical audiences.
  • Experience delivering live training sessions or presentations to external audiences.
  • Strong organizational skills and ability to manage multiple content and training projects simultaneously.

Working Conditions:

Collaborative, Remote

Other Skills and Abilities:

  • Experience in clinical trials or clinical trial software (e.g., EDC)
  • Familiarity with learning management systems (LMS) and knowledge base platforms (e.g., Confluence, Zendesk).
  • Experience creating technical documentation or knowledge base content.
  • Curriculum planning
  • Ability to write effective copy, instructional text, audio and video script
  • Understanding of varied learning styles
  • Familiar with e-learning design, video technology and editing
